US space agency NASA has warned that a huge 1,082 ft asteroid bigger than the Eiffel Tower will break into Earth’s orbit in just over a week.The space rock is heading our way and should skim past us on December 11.
NASA has its eye on Asteroid 4660 Nereus because it’s well over 492 feet long and will come within 4.6 million miles of Earth.That puts it in the potentially hazardous category.
The T4660 Nereus will not pose a threat to our planet and will fly past earth at a distance of 2.4 million miles on 11 December, which is more than 10 times the distance between Earth and the Moon.
Like other Apollo-class asteroids, Nereus' orbit puts it frequently close to Earth. It actually orbits almost twice for every orbit of Earth, making missions to explore the asteroid easy and feasible.
Asterank, a database that monitors more than 6 lakh asteroids, estimates that Asteroid Nereus' value aroubd $5 billion, making it one of the most cost-effective asteroids to leverage for mineral resources. The asteroid is thought to contain billions worth of iron, nickel and cobalt deposits.
Asteroid 4660 Nereus has been a proposed target for a space mission multiple times, because of its egg shape, size and orbital path around the sun.
NASA scientists have already proposed missions to the Nereus asteroid. But the plans never materialised for various reasons.
According to NASA, the asteroid orbits the sun every 664 days. It will pass by Earth at a great distance and is predicted not to come close to the planet until 2 March 2031 again.
The closest approach the egg-shaped asteroid will make is predicted to be 14 February, 2060, when it will be just under 745,645 miles away.
